About Us

New Hampshire’s Tobacco Prevention & Control Program (TPCP) implements tobacco control strategies recommended by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) Best Practices. These strategies include state and community interventions, health communication interventions, cessation interventions, surveillance and evaluation and administrative and management infrastructure. For Providers

QuitWorks-NH is an evidence-based tobacco treatment service launched in September 2007, by the New Hampshire Department of Health and Human Services. It is based on the Massachusetts Department of Health’s QuitWorks and is recognized by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ention as a best practice.
